William Albert (Bill) Hansen was born in Fresno on September 11, 1928, the son of Hazel and Albert Hansen, and attended Fresno schools. He passed away at home on Monday, June 16, 2025, the day after a wonderful Father's Day celebration, at the age of 96.
He excelled as an athlete at Fresno High School, where he was recognized as the most outstanding athlete in both baseball and football in his senior year. His baseball career continued at Fresno State (1947-48), where he played under legendary coach Pete Beiden (and later was Pete's assistant coach). He was drafted by the St. Louis Cardinals and had a particularly notable stint with the Cardinals' farm team in Fresno. Although drafted into the U.S. Army during the Korean Conflict, his baseball skills kept him stateside as part of the Army's baseball team, where he played alongside and against a number of major leaguers. He was inducted into the Fresno State Baseball Hall of Fame (2001) and the Fresno Athletic Hall of Fame (as assistant coach on the 1951 Bulldog team that was arguably the best in school history).
He worked as a teacher, principal, and district-level administrator for Fresno Unified School District, retiring as Assistant Superintendent. Notably, he served as Acting Superintendent in FUSD on two occasions. Throughout his adult life he remained active—working out regularly and playing golf—continuing into his 90s with 8-mile-long daily bike rides.
